After POR has reset the digital circuits, the band gap is started. The band gap needs time for
stabilization. After this time (TBG_Start), the IC can decode the received signals from the reader
correctly.
Table 14-2.
After the oscillator function is enabled, it takes 64 oscillator clocks to enable normal operations.
Based on a 400-kHz oscillator frequency, this takes 160 µs.
